Media statement: Murray–Darling Basin Plan amendment update

Published: 1 November 2016

The Murray–Darling Basin Authority (MDBA) has determined that a change to the Basin Plan will be proposed for public consultation later this year.

The proposed amendments to the Basin Plan include changing the northern basin water recovery target and some groundwater water recovery targets. Some technical updates are also proposed.

The MDBA is currently consulting with basin governments to finalise a proposal concerning the northern basin water recovery target that balances the needs of communities, industries and environment in securing a healthy and productive basin for future generations.

When feedback from basin governments is finalised the MDBA plans to make the proposed amendments available to the public on Tuesday, 22 November, 2016.

The MDBA will extend the minimum eight week consultation period required by the Basin Plan to 11 weeks to take account of the Christmas period.

This will give communities, individuals and Ministers time to provide feedback.

The MDBA will promote this consultation closer to the time of the amendments release.
